Strategic Acquisition Center Fredericksburg (36C10G)
The grounds are comprised of approx. 420,000 SF of asphalt roadways and parking areas and approx. 61,000 SF of concrete sidewalks. Snow removal shall be ongoing until there is no active accumulation of snow, slush, or ice on walkways. Snow removal will be considered complete when snow, ice, and/or slush has been removed down to the pavement, concrete or asphalt and deposited on adjacent grass areas, and no additional snowfall, slush, or ice accumulation is anticipated. Snow removal parking lots: a. All parking lots, entrances, and driving areas hall be plowed, salted, and maintained to a safe and usable condition at all times. b. All snow removal and deicing services shall be done at night, when possible, so that contracted areas will be cleared by the start of the workday. c. Snow and ice shall be plowed or moved away from building entrances, ramps, steps, handicap access points, fire lanes, dumpsters and parking lots. d. No snow shall be plowed or piled onto any landscape planting beds, onto or in front of dumpsters, placed in Handicap or patient areas, in front of HVAC equipment, in front of fire hydrants or stored on the roof of the parking garage. e. Keep floor drains and catch basins clear of snow and ice at all times. See attached file.
